Nestled in the upscale Tarabya neighborhood along the shimmering Bosphorus Strait, Fairmont's Grand Tarabya stands as a testament to luxury and elegance in Istanbul. This iconic hotel first opened its doors in 1966, making it one of Turkey's pioneering five-star establishments. After an extensive restoration, it reopened in 2013, drawing attention once again for its grandeur and sophistication.

Under the management of Accor, the Grand Tarabya marks the 38th property in Istanbul for this global hospitality leader, further solidifying its presence in a city known for its rich history and vibrant culture.

The hotel features 248 beautifully appointed rooms and suites, providing a luxurious sanctuary for travelers. For those planning an extended stay, the Grand Tarabya also offers 29 residences, ensuring guests feel right at home.

As part of its commitment to excellence, the Grand Tarabya is set to undergo an extensive renovation, elevating its offerings to meet the expectations of today's luxury travelers. The rebranding to a Fairmont property will integrate the brand's signature markers while preserving the hotel's rich heritage.

This blend of modern luxury and historical charm ensures that the Grand Tarabya remains a sought-after destination for discerning visitors. The collaboration between Accor and Bayraktarlar Group underscores the importance of this project, aiming to enhance the hotel's appeal and maintain its status as a premier location in Istanbul.

With its rebranding, the Grand Tarabya will join the ranks of iconic Fairmont hotels like The Plaza in New York and The Savoy in London. This move further cements Istanbul's reputation as a global hub for luxury hospitality, attracting a growing number of travelers looking for unique experiences.
